Thursday 1 April 2004

Landmark Information Group Limited is pleased to announce that it has acquired the businesses of ICC SiteSearch Limited and JMB (UK) Limited from Hoppenstedt Bonnier PLC.

Commenting on the transaction, Landmark's Managing Director Bob Fairchild said: "We are delighted to have the opportunity of combining the respective strengths of Landmark and SiteSearch in order to provide a wider range of products and an improved service to all our customers."

The management team from SiteSearch will be joining Landmark and Vincent Sen will continue to run the SiteSearch business from their London Office.

Mr Sen said: "We are excited by the opportunities which now present themselves. The technological advances made by Landmark in the field of enviromental data delivery will benefit SiteSearch enormously, enabling us to deliver an enhanced product range to our clients.

"The provision of added value service has always been the watchword at SiteSearch, and now, with the help of Landmark’s powerful information databases, SiteSearch can provide its clients with a service which combines the benefits of fast, efficient delivery and tailored, added value reporting. With the demand for enviromental due diligence work quite definitely on the increase, the association between Landmark and SiteSearch is very timely."

About Landmark Information Group
Landmark Information Group is based in Exeter and is the country’s leading supplier of Environmental Risk Information. Landmark is part of the Daily Mail and General Trust Group of companies.
